General Specification of NVIDIA Quadro RTX 4000

NVIDIA Quadro RTX 4000 released with GDDR6 and 8 GB on 13 November 2018 (5 years old). VRAM (GPU memory) is important for graphic card performance since it allows a graphics card to hold high-resolution frames, more complex textures, and other content. More GPU RAM does not always result in faster FPS, but it does provide a smoother, more consistent experience, particularly at high graphics settings.

Quadro RTX 4000 has 416.0 GB/s data transfer speed and memory operates at the response speed 13000 MHz.

Furthermore, Quadro RTX 4000 has core clock speed of 1005 MHz and dissipate heat 160 Watt.
